In Wake of Connecticut Shooting, What are Seneca Valley's Emergency Procedures?

When Seneca Valley has an emergency, the district first utilizes AlertNow, a parent notification system, programmed to call the primary phone number listed for each child. Plus, learn more about police response to a school crisis from Jackson Township's c

In the wake of the shocking shooting at a Newtown, CT, elementary school on Friday, Dec. 14, officials reunited parents with their children. They had help from a reverse 911 call that automatically went out to parents of the public school students to notify them about the shooting. The Seneca Valley School District has a similar system called AlertNow. Information about the system is contained in the student handbook, and is available on the district website. Emergency Information (AlertNow) When Seneca Valley has a closing or delay, the district first utilizes AlertNow, a parent notification system, which is programmed to call the primary phone number as listed for each child.
